> As I am weighing laptop specs that support virtualization (software and
> also hardware), I am especially curious what your laptop specs are for
> laptop model, cpu and ram?
>
My laptop is a year old now. The CPU is:
Intel(R) Core(TM)2 Duo CPU T9550 @ 2.66GHz
with 4 GiB of RAM.
I would recommend using Virtualbox. If you do not need USB support
(beyond keyboard and mouse) the Virtualbox OSE edition that is packaged
for most distros is more than capable (very easy to install in Ubuntu).
> For eg. it says here
> http://ark.intel.com/ProductCollection.aspx?familyId=43483
>
> that i3 series (and up) mobile procs support VT-x hardware virtualization.
They should, but given the plethora of CPU models, definitely check the
Intel web site before buying.
>
> As well while T6600 does not support VT-x, T6670 does.
This can be a bit of a nightmare to navigate through. There are so many
models with similar numbers but very different features.
